Insect Prison REMAKE , developed by Eroism, is a standalone point-and-click adventure and a remake of the classic CardWirth game Mushi no Kangoku. It follows the adventurer Leah as she explores a mysterious island filled with giant insectoid aliens.
Managing your progress through the game's "Save" system is critical, especially when transitioning between the frequent content updates. Save Features and Mechanics
The game offers several ways to secure your progress and manage data:
Manual & Quick Saves: Players can use in-game slots to save manually. On PC, F5 triggers a Quick Save, while F9 loads the most recent Quick Save.
Auto-Save on Exit: A separate "exit save" automatically records your state when you close the game.
Import/Export: For those migrating between devices (such as moving from PC to Android), the game includes a feature to export and import save files.
Pause Menu Access: A "Load Saves" option is available directly from the pause screen for quick reloads. Version Compatibility & Maintenance
Because the game is in active development, save files can sometimes face issues during major updates:
Auto-Updating Saves: The game attempts to automatically update save data from older versions (e.g., v0.70 to v0.75), though this can occasionally result in minor bugs like incorrect base damage stats.
Gallery Resets: Major overhauls to the scene identification system sometimes require a reset of the Recall Gallery data, meaning players must re-unlock certain scenes.
Recommended Practice: Developers often advise starting a new save file after significant engine or content updates to ensure all new features (like pregnancy stats or new combat tutorials) function correctly. Platform-Specific Save Info

For Insect Prison REMAKE , managing your progress is primarily done through manual slots, quick-save hotkeys, and an import/export feature added for multi-device play. Saving and Loading Basics
Manual Save Slots: You can use multiple in-game slots to save and load your progress manually.
Quick Save/Load: On PC (Windows/Linux/Mac), you can use F5 to quick save and F9 to load your latest quick save.
Migration: An Import/Export feature is available in the Load/Save menus to help you move save files between different devices, such as migrating from PC to Android. Critical Version & Bug Info
Compatibility: While the game attempts to auto-update saves between versions, developers recommend starting a new game for major updates (like v0.75) to avoid bugs, such as your base damage being stuck at lower values or gallery data being reset.
Hotfixes: Be sure you are on the latest version, as previous updates (like v0.80) had critical "saving bugs" that were resolved in subsequent hotfixes.
Android Permissions: If you are playing on Android and cannot access the directory to import/export, ensure the game has been granted read access to your storage in your device settings.

The game's progression often revolves around incubation and stat tracking. Understanding how these mechanics interact with your save is key.
Pregnancy Stats: Don't panic if you don't see your incubation meter or egg count in the menu. These stats only appear when you are actively incubating; otherwise, they remain hidden.
The Parasite Trade-off: Parasite Worms will actually eat eggs from other critters, which raises their specific progress meter. To incubate other species like the Wharf Roach or Giant Slug, you must first cure yourself of all Parasite Worms.
Weather Effects: Your progress is heavily influenced by the daily weather. For example, Sunny weather doubles your day duration, while Rainy weather removes enemy encounters but boosts your mining luck. ⚔️ Combat Strategy
Combat has undergone significant reworks to make it more tactical.
Action Interception: Success in battle relies on a "rock-paper-scissors" style relationship. For instance, Grab/Parry can intercept Heavy Attacks, while Heavy Attacks intercept Guards.
